Financial Highlights
ALLURION TECHNOLOGIES generated $15.2M in revenue over the trailing twelve months, retaining a 62.8% gross margin, operating income reached -$30.2M (-198.0% operating margin), and net income was -$28.8M, reflecting a -188.8% net profit margin. Diluted earnings per share stood at $-3.81. The company generated -$28.9M in operating cash flow. With a current ratio of 0.33, short-term liquidity bears monitoring.
